General

  • Out of all outfit brands, EPOQUE has the most outfits while Whistlewind has the least of only one.
  • Before Among the Luminaries, Amiya, Astesia, Exusiai, Jessica, and Suzuran have the most outfits, tied at three. After Among the Luminaries, Amiya have the most outfits with the release of Touch the Stars, at four.
    • Because Among the Luminaries is exclusive to the CN server, this distinction is collectively applied to Amiya, Astesia, Exusiai, Goldenglow, Jessica, SilverAsh, and Suzuran (all of whom have three outfits) in the Global and TW servers instead.
    • Out of Suzuran's three outfits, two of them coincide with collaboration events (Spring Praise with It's Been A While; Yukibare with A Flurry to the Flame).
    • SilverAsh is the only male Operator with three outfits, with his Never-Melting Ice also being the first Ambience Synesthesia outfit with dynamic art.
  • Out of 6★ Operators introduced with the release of Arknights, Eyjafjalla is the one with the longest period of time without outfit, at two years, and the last one to receive an outfit. This becomes a meme in the Global community of Arknights which extends to other 6★ Operators who did not yet receive an outfit.
  • Both EPOQUE and Bloodline of Combat outfits are worn during the Operator's past or future. While the latter mostly focuses on the future, there are some that focus on the past such as Octopath Illusion and Wind of Breaking Blade. There are even some B.o.C outfits focus on different timelines such as Sublimation and Remnant.
  • While being Chinese costume-centered, Made by 0011 and 0011/Yun have different focus. The former is on qipao and other festival or xianxia/wuxia costumes, whereas the latter is on authentic traditional costumes such as hanfu, changshan, qizhuang, etc.
  • Welfare Operators often receive their outfits at their event reruns. There are also some reruns which does not include new outfits such as Dossoles Holiday and in certain cases such as Stultifera Navis where Skadi received the outfit meant for Lumen, who received his outfit as part of Ambience Synesthesia 2023 already.

Brands

  • Cambrian is a geological era that marks the beginning of all complex lives. This fits well to it being the first released in-game of all the brands.
    • The Cambrian Series' logo shows a nautilus, the only surviving cephalopod with an outer shell that dates back to the Cambrian era.
  • EPOQUE is a reference to the Belle Époque, known as the French golden age.
    • The brand itself is likely a reference to Armani.
  • The Made by 0011's logo is a stylized Hanzi of 秊 (Pinyin: nián), which is a variant character of 年, meaning "year."
  • The logo of 0011/Yun is 韵 (Pinyin: yùn), literally the brand's name meaning "fine tune," written in the cursive script (chaoshu).
  • MARTHE is a reference to Adidas (but stylized in upper case instead of lower case), which can be seen from its nearly identical logo (only reversed and missing the triangle), the fact that it originates from Kazdel which contains German/Yiddish elements, the nation where Adidas is based on in our world, and it mostly caters to sportswear.
    • The fact that MARTHE's outfits are popular in Ursus might be a subtle reference to the gopnik subculture in Russia which is typically associated with Adidas tracksuits.
  • The Witch Feast, originally a female-only Sarkaz religious festival, that gives the name for the eponymous outfit is likely a blend of both the witch tradition seen in Halloween and the Chag Habanot (חַג הָבָּנוֹת), also known as the Girls' Day, celebrated among some Mizrahi and Maghrebi Jewish communities.
  • The "messenger" mentioned in the Icefield Messenger brand's description is obviously an analogue to Santa Claus in our world.
  • The three EPOQUE outfits released during A Flurry to the Flame are heavily Japanese-themed, notably their furisode-inspired clothing. This is likely meant to parallel the Hinamatsuri that is usually held in March to match CF's release in the CN server.
    • All three of their costumes' names are rendered in Japanese, and surprisingly, the artists who drew the three Operators mentioned are native Japanese as well.
  • Bloodline of Combat series are mainly released on Anniversaries like 1st Anniversary Celebration, Under Tides, Stultifera Navis and Lone Trail.
  • Unveiling of Devotion series is inspired by the Valentine's Day celebration.
